Hi,
I have a problem in my Windows MCE. When I switch to full screen mode the mouse cursor disappears. I tired to move the mouse but nothing happens. Is this problem related to my video driver. Why the mouse does not work in full screen mode. Other thing if this issue cannot be fixed then list me some keyboard shortcuts that I can use while watching a movie in Media Center. Re: Mouse problem in Windows MCE

Whenever a movies is played in full screen mode the mouse cursor is hidden by default at the back ground of video. So here it is a simple way by which you can make the cursor visible. First when you play the movie and if you want to use the mouse then press the Windows key from the keyboard. When press the Start Menu will slide up. The mouse will be activated and you can then access the media center with mouse.

Re: Mouse problem in Windows MCE

Windows MCE provides variety of keyboard shortcuts. I am listing you the most common which can be used at the time of watching movies. To increase volume press F10, to decrease F9 and to mute F8. To enter music menu press Ctrl + M, to skip a song press Ctrl + F, guide press Ctrl + G, Ctrl + A for radio, etc. For the mouse problem you will have to check the mouse setting. If the setting says that hide mouse while playing movie then you have to disable it.
